Though some Lab Directors on LLTI have complained about their recording
volume, here at Loyola we've used KOSS SB-40 headphones to good effect.
They are relatively inexpensive at $25.00 to $45.00 depending on your
source, and are of a fully enclosed earpiece design (to help isolate the
user from others in the lab).
We use the headphones with Tanberg/Divace/Sanako software.
